I'm just going to throw out some random thoughts here and maybe they'll make their way into a conversation.

Jones averaged only around 3 and a half yards per carry last year despite playing behind a pretty good offenisve line. Duckett averaged over 5 yards per carry behind a pretty bad offensive line. :goodposting:

Yet, Jones has been a starter for half his career at least and Duckett always second or third fiddle.

 
Career stats (rushing):

Julius Jones

2004 8 Games 197 carries for 819, 4.2 ypc, 7 rushing TD's

2005 13 games 257 for 993, 3.9, 5 TD's

2006 16 games 267 for 1084, 4.0, 4 TD's

2007 16 games 165 for 585, 3.5, 2 TD's

T.J. Duckett

2002 12 games 130 for 507, 3.9, 4 TD's

2003 16 197 for 779, 4.0, 11

2004 13 104 for 509, 4.9, 8

2005 14 121 for 380, 3.1, 8

2006 11 38 for 132, 3.5, 2

2007 11 65 for 335, 5.2, 3
